Description

To provide the student with good presentation skills, basic entry level skills,
and good knowledge of the requirements for the hairdressing industry.

VET Info Notes
1 There will be a work experience component for students to experience
an actual salon environment and integrate the skills and knowledge gained from
the modules in this course. The salon manager is to complete a Student Work
Experience Checklist for each student undertaking work experience. A course
lecturer will monitor the student regularly during the work experience.

2 On successful completion of modules 97367 Salon Work Environment,
97368 Salon Receptionist Skills and 65009 NCS001 Workplace Communication in
this course, the learner will receive full exemption from module 97333
Hairdressing Introductory Studies in the 2611 Certificate III of Hairdressing
or the 2612 Certificate II of Pre-Apprentice Studies (Hairdressing).

3 Successful completion of module 97336 Scalp Massage will provide
exemption of that module in the 2611 Certificate III of Hairdressing or 2612
Certificate II in Pre-Apprentice Studies (Hairdressing).
